Avid Technology, Inc. today announced it has acquired the assets of privately held software company Rocket Networks, Inc.,a San Francisco-based developer of internet media collaboration and delivery products for audio and video media. In the future, Avid plans to provide (through its Digidesign audio business unit) collaboration and delivery products or services based on the technology acquired from Rocket Networks. Terms of the deal were not disclosed.
